Arletta has everything that teenagers of her age can only dream of - beauty, riches, and fame as an artist. But feeling depressed and used by her friends, relatives, and even mother, she chooses to travel around accompanied only by her driver. On that journey, Arletta finally feels really free and able to be herself. She feels the enjoyment of life that she has been missing. But in her solitude, does Arletta find the true self that she has dreamed of?
In this sequel to Nagabonar (1986), the now old Nagabonar was asked to live with Bonaga, his foreign educated son, for a while in Jakarta. This was an effort by Bonaga to ask Nagabonar's permission to turn the family palm plantation into a resort. This outraged Nagabonar since the family cemetery was in the plantation. Distraught, he left his son's house and got himself lost in Jakarta.
